The Team
The Billing Integrity team tackles complex billing reviews that help safeguard the fairness and accuracy of our health care system. The team includes a Senior Director, an Audit Manager, two audit team leads, seven senior auditors, and two administrative staff, and works closely with the medical consultant, medical inspectors, legal counsel, data analysts, and others across the ministry. Their work has a clear impact-recovering ineligible payments and supporting the long-term sustainability of the Medical Services Plan. It’s a skilled and collaborative team that stays flexible and consistently supports one another.

Qualifications:
Education and Experience Requirements

  • M.D. or equivalent.
  • Must be licensed, or eligible to be licensed, by the College of Physicians and Surgeons of British Columbia (CPSBC) to practice medicine in British Columbia.
  • At least 5 years’ clinical experience, within the last 7 years.
  • In good standing with licensing bodies.
